New CliC Administrative Officer

The Norwegian Polar Institute has hired Heidi Isaksen as the new CliC administrative officer.

Isaksen is a Tromsø native, and has ’ice in her veins’ as well as in her name. She is a French teacher by training, and has published in the field of French theory and literature. During the IPY, Heidi became interested in environmental issues and moved to a more administrative career path through her work planning the IPY Gas, Arctic Peoples, and Security (GAPS) Project Conference at the University of Tromsø and working administratively with many other research projects. She has experience helping people from different fields of science collaborate better and looks forward to the interdisciplinary work within the cryosphere community.
